Reinforcing-steel prices in Canada are set by global cost drivers — scrap and billet, energy, ocean freight and any active trade measures — not by a single static list. Because these move continuously, we never publish invented figures. Instead, we benchmark every bulk enquiry against live market references and quote a real, defensible price for the exact grade, diameter and tonnage required.
